Snippet
Electrospun nanofibers, as an innovative drug delivery system, provide selective, effective, and safe drug release. The present study aimed to fabricate nanofibers based on β- cyclodextrin grafted chitosan (β-CD-g-CS) macromolecules with incorporated drug via the …
